
I was sitting on a street corner minding my own business drawing. A nice couple passed me and was sort of checking out what I was doing. About an hour later they were passing again from the other direction and they stopped to see if they could look at my drawing. When I showed them my book they noticed my drawing from Morocco. They told me they too had just been there. The girl was Asian, so I told her my wife was Korean. She said she was Korean. She asked me if I was Irish, which of course, led to her saying her husband was Irish too. We all had a good laugh. I suggested we all meet for a drink some night in our hood. They agreed. Drawing can do more than just feeding your soul, it can also help you make new friends.
